How Admissions Work for Aeronautical Engineering in Tamil Nadu (2025)
For undergraduate B.E/B.Tech admissions, Tamil Nadu follows two main processes: most participating colleges use the TNEA counselling system based on Class 12 board exam marks, while some autonomous universities and institutes accept scores from JEE Main, JEE Advanced, or their own entrance tests like HITSEEE, SAEEE, VTUEEE, and BEEE.
- Register online for TNEA counselling (for Anna University and affiliated colleges).
- Submit Class 12 marks; merit lists are released based on cut-offs.
- Attend choice-filling and seat allotment rounds.
- For private/deemed universities: Apply using JEE Main/Advanced, or appear for university-level entrance exams.
- For M.Tech admissions: Appear for CEETA-PG (state), GATE, or university tests.
Cut-off ranks for top colleges like MIT Chennai and Rajalakshmi Engineering College remain high, especially due to limited seats and high demand in the Aeronautical stream. It’s important to be alert to counseling dates and keep an eye on changing trends for 2025 admissions.
Aeronautical Engineering Courses & 2025 Fee Structure
Institute | B.E/B.Tech Fees (Approx. for Full Course) | Major Branches | Duration |
---|---|---|---|
MIT – Madras Institute of Technology | ₹1 Lakh – ₹2 Lakhs | Aeronautical Engineering | 4 Years |
SASTRA University, Thanjavur | ₹6 Lakhs | Aeronautical Engineering, Aerospace Engineering | 4 Years |
Kalasalingam Academy, Virudhunagar | ₹6.36 Lakhs | Aeronautical Engineering | 4 Years |
Hindustan Institute of Technology & Science | ₹8.35 Lakhs | Aeronautical Engineering | 4 Years |
Sathyabama Institute of Science & Technology | ₹8 Lakhs | Aeronautical Engineering | 4 Years |
Nehru College of Aeronautics & Applied Sciences | ₹1.35 – ₹2 Lakhs | Aeronautical Engineering, Aerospace Engineering | 4 Years |
The tuition fee for Aeronautical Engineering in Tamil Nadu colleges varies widely, generally from ₹1 lakh to ₹8.35 lakhs for the complete undergraduate program, depending on institute type and city. There are scholarship provisions in some colleges for meritorious and economically weaker candidates.

6. What is the eligibility for pursuing aeronautical engineering in Tamil Nadu?
To pursue aeronautical engineering in Tamil Nadu, candidates must have completed 10+2 with Physics, Chemistry, and Mathematics as core subjects. A minimum of 45-50% aggregate marks is typically required, depending on the college and category. Entrance exam scores like JEE Main or TNEA rank are mandatory for most government and top private colleges.
